Building a DIY resin memory box
Building a resin memory box DIY is a creative and rewarding activity. To carry out this project, you will need clear epoxy resin, specific molds, items to place in the box (such as photos, dried flowers, small objects), colored pigments (optional), and personal protective equipment. The process involves preparing the resin, pouring it layer by layer into the molds, adding the objects, and removing any air bubbles. After the curing time, you can extract the resin box and further customize it. This project is perfect for preserving your memories in a unique and original way.
Epoxy resin tutorial for beginners
Epoxy resin is a versatile and durable material used in various sectors, including DIY. To successfully start a project with epoxy resin, follow these simple steps:
- Preparation: Make sure you have a well-ventilated environment and all the necessary tools such as measuring cups, gloves, and mixing sticks.
- Measuring: Follow the instructions carefully on the ratio of epoxy resin and hardener to mix.
- Mixing: Pour the resin and hardener into a container and mix thoroughly for at least 2-3 minutes.
- Application: Pour the resin on the prepared surface and level it with a mixing stick.
- Drying: Allow the resin to dry for the recommended time, avoiding dust and drafts. By following these basic guidelines, you can successfully complete your project with epoxy resin.

Silicone Mould Techniques for Epoxy Resin
Silicone mould techniques for epoxy resin are essential in the DIY and crafting sector. To create high-quality moulds, it is advisable to follow these steps:
- Model Preparation: Ensure that the model is clean and free from impurities.
- Silicone Selection: Use a specific silicone for resin, resistant and flexible.
- Silicone Mixing: Carefully follow the manufacturer's instructions to prepare the silicone.
- Pouring: Pour the silicone onto the model evenly and avoid air bubbles.
- Curing: Let the silicone dry for the necessary time.
- Model Removal: Once hardened, carefully remove the model, and the silicone mould will be ready for use with the resin.
